    This was a good start to the 39 clues series! The Maze of Bones is about two kids who are orphaned and lives with their aunt. They sometimes visit their grandmother, Grace Cahil. But their grandmother has died. At her will, the Cahil kids are given the option: one million dollars or a hint to the first clue in a set of 39 clues that lead to something big -- like ruling the world. I would take the million dollars, but the Cahil kids choose to get the first hint. Can they find the clues on time? Find out in the Maze of Bones by Rick Riordan.

    This is a great book! It is about a kid named Harry Potter who's parents were killed and he lives with his aunt and uncle and cousin who mistreat Harry and say that his parents died in a car crash. But when a mysterious letter comes telling Harry about a school for wizards, his aunt and uncle don't let him go-- until a strange man named Hagrid brings him to Hogwarts. But something suspicious is going around at Hogwarts. The forbidden third floor has a three headed dog supposedly hiding something. But what is that something? Harry and his friends suspect that someone or something is attempting to steal it -- whatever it is. They suspect it's Snape, a strange teacher. But distractions are coming -- like trolls in the school, detention, and keeping up with schoolwork. Can Harry and his friends save Hogwarts from being robbed of whatever treasure the three headed dog is guarding? Starting a long and mysterious path, he and his friends are are about to find out.

    Summer is ending for Evan and Jessie Treski. The duo are about a year apart. Evan's older. But Jessie, super smart kid is skipping a grade and is going to be in the same class as Evan! Evan knows that Jessie is smarter than he is, but doesn't want everyone in his class to know. He tries to avoid Jessie, but it results in a contest. No, it results in a war. A lemonade war. A lemonade war to see who can make the most money from selling lemonade. Winner takes all. For the last days of summer, Evan and Jessie compete with one another, trying different business strategies. Who will win the war? Jessie or Evan? And can Evan get over the fact that his sister will be sharing a class with him? Find out in The Lemonade War by Jacqueline Davies.
